DAG
\dˈaɡ], \dˈaɡ], \d_ˈa_ɡ]\
Sort: Oldest first
-
A large pistol formerly used.
-
The unbranched antler of a young deer.
-
A misty shower; dew.
-
A loose end; a dangling shred.
-
To daggle or bemire.
-
To cut into jags or points; to slash; as, to dag a garment.
-
To be misty; to drizzle.
